Transaction 072807d006bb6c56ddd6fe31b23f06dba88c031479131ed129e811a57e49b9a1

2 Input
2 Outputs
  • 072807d006bb6c56ddd6fe31b23f06dba88c031479131ed129e811a57e49b9a1:0
  • value  9150000
    address  1KX1wVvHKVyDdKd6mJJxysZqzMk1UjYFZp
  • 072807d006bb6c56ddd6fe31b23f06dba88c031479131ed129e811a57e49b9a1:1
  • value  1532542
    address  14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K